Understanding Gli 80mg Tablet
The sulfonylurea medication Gliclazide is a component of the Gli 80mg Tablet. It lowers blood sugar levels by encouraging the pancreas to generate more insulin. Gliclazide is useful for people with type 2 diabetes whose blood sugar levels cannot be controlled by diet and exercise alone.

Possible Side Effects
Gli 80mg Tablet adverse effects are possible, like with any medicine. Hypoglycemia (low blood sugar), gastrointestinal disorders (such as nausea, vomiting, and diarrhoea), dizziness, headaches, and allergic reactions are examples of common adverse effects. These adverse reactions are often minor and transient, and they go away as the body becomes used to the medication. Inform the doctor as soon as possible if any adverse effects intensify or persist.

Precautions and Warnings
It is crucial to let the healthcare practitioner know about any pre-existing medical conditions, allergies, or drugs being taken before beginning therapy with Gli 80mg Tablet. The safety and efficacy of Gli 80mg Tablet may be impacted by specific medical conditions or drug interactions.
People with type 1 diabetes, diabetic ketoacidosis, significant liver or renal damage, or a history of sulfonylurea intolerance shouldn’t take Gli 80 mg Tablet. Regular blood sugar checks are crucial, as is adhering to the recommended dosage and never skipping or adjusting medications without consulting a doctor. To assess the effectiveness of the treatment and make any required adjustments, regular follow-up appointments with the healthcare professional are essential.

- Gli 80 mg Tablet can result in hypoglycemia, or low blood sugar, therefore it’s important to be aware of this. It’s critical to be aware of the warning signs and symptoms, which include hunger, trembling, sweating, and dizziness. Always keep some fast-acting carbohydrates on hand, such as glucose pills or juice, in case hypoglycemia strikes.
